One of the ones we have recently completed, is the keepsake box using Bo Bunny's Et Cetera papers. We used the standard 6x9 envelopes, crinkled them and distressed the heck out of them with Vintage Photo, Tea Dye, Frayed Burlap and Walnut Distress Ink by Tim Holtz. We then stuffed the envelopes with cardboard that was cut to size and kinda stacked to make it look like a stack of old letters. We scraplifted the idea from Msliberty25's Youtube channel, in which she made a similar one with the Prima Printery Almanac collection.




We then took two envelopes aside which were for the top and the bottom of the box while the others we had cut out the middle. We then glued each envelope together except for the top envelope and used the vintage lace as a closure.
